ECO2Fuel designs one of the largest 50kW stack electrolysers in the world

The European Green Deal and the European Climate Law have significantly raised the EU’s climate ambitions, aiming for climate neutrality by 2050, with an interim target of cutting net greenhouse gas emissions by at least 55% by 2030 compared to 1990 levels. Achieving these ambitious objectives requires the development and wider adoption of advanced carbon capture and storage (CCS) and carbon capture and utilisation (CCU) technologies. Innovations in these fields are crucial for turning bold climate targets into tangible results.

One such innovation is under development by the ECO2Fuel project, EU-funded under Horizon Europe programme.

“We are very proud to have developed one of the world’s large scale CO₂ electrolysers – with a total active area of 3.75 m². The journey from intricate design to meticulous assembly of the stack has been challenging but rewarding at the same time”, said Faria Huq, Project Coordinator at DLR. “This milestone brings us closer to delivering a robust, scalable system capable of reducing greenhouse gas emissions and producing e-fuels for the transport and energy sectors.”

This electrolyser system operates at elevated pressures, which can boost efficiency. It includes a system that constantly monitors the gases produced. Key to its operation, the system reuses the specific mixture of gases generated at the negative electrode (the cathode), which can significantly improve the conversion of carbon dioxide into new valuable products.

ECO2Fuel designed and set a unique 50kW stack for CO2 converter system

Following an intensive two-and-a-half-year development phase, the EU-funded ECO2Fuel project has achieved a major milestone: the assembly of the 50kW stack at electrolyser testing VITO site at Mol in Belgium. This accomplishment reflects extensive work on critical cell components, including advanced electrocatalysts, membranes, and bipolar plates, marking significant contribution towards European clean energy objectives.

ECO2Fuel is committed to pioneering sustainable energy solutions. With this milestone, it sets a promising foundation for the next stages of testing and implementation. Scaling up the system is a key objective of the project, with the aim of testing it at 1MW scale on the RWE site in Germany by 2026. This requirement necessitated a cell design of 1500 cm² exceedingly most currently used, pressurised CO2 electrolysis stacks. For the 50kW stack, in total 25 cells of 1500cm² are used, which creates a total area of 3,75m². The 1500cm² cell equals the current state-of-the-art in PEM (proton exchange membrane) water electrolysis.

As Joost Helsen, Project manager at VITO, explains: “The reason for choosing this size of the stack was mainly the possibility to easily scale this stack further to 1MW without changing the single cell design. Already now several challenges were encountered and dealt with, such as sealing of the stack at higher pressures, gas- and liquid flow management, structural integrity of the stack components, etc.”

Currently, the ECO2Fuel team is conducting extensive testing to ensure the system’s efficiency, focusing on the electricity conductivity of the membranes, the chemical conversion process, and overall system stabilisation.

CO2 electrolyser stack characteristics

  • Rectangular shape with crossflow design for extra degree freedom
  • Possibility for direct water injection
  • Suitable for gas/liquid process
  • Possibility to use very thin active components such as electrodes and membranes
  • Fir for higher pressures (up to 45barg)
  • New flow field design suitable for stamping/hydroforming 

About ECO2Fuel

ECO2Fuel is an EU project under Horizon2020 (Green Deal). It aims to design, manufacture, operate, and validate the worldwide first low-temperature 1MW direct, electrochemical CO2 conversion system to produce economic and sustainable e-fuels and chemicals.

Partners

This ambitious project brings together a coalition of leading businesses and research institutions, fostering a cross-industry innovation network to achieve substantial technological and environmental breakthroughs: Deutsches Zentrum für Luft-und Raumfahrt e.V. (DLR), RWE, Bekaert, De Nora, HyGear, ARIEMA, Energía y Medioambiente S.L., Monolithos Ltd., HYDROLITE, Think11, META Group, CENTRO RICERCHE FIAT SCPA, DTU – Technical University of Denmark, Universitat Politècnica de València (UPV), Consiglio Nazionale delle Ricerche (CNR), and VITO.
